This tour takes you through rugged lava fields, rich farmland, past the infamous Eyjafjallajökull volcano and all the way to the lovely village of Vík, located next to Mýrdalsjökull ice cap.



Our first stop is at Sólheimajökull glacier, an outlet glacier from Mýrdalsjökull ice cap. Next, we take you to the famous Reynisfjara Beach, with its black sands, and the charming village of Vík, the southernmost village in Iceland. On our way back to Reykjavík, we stop by the impressive Skógafoss Waterfall and the popular Seljalandsfoss Waterfall. The latter is best known for the fact that one can walk behind and around it, making it a favourite among travellers.
